STEVAL-IHI001V1
Demonstration board for washing machine user interface based on the ST7LITE49M and STLED316S... See MoreThe STEVAL-IHI001V1 is a demonstration board designed to simulate the user interface of a modern washing machine.
The board is based on the low-cost 8-bit ST7LITE49M microcontroller equipped with an I²C bus interface, and the STLED316S serial interfaced 6-digit LED controller with key-scan.
The demonstration board is designed to work as a stand-alone application, or as a motherboard for the STEVAL-IHI002V1 daughter board, which features the STMPE1208S capacitive sensing device and can be plugged into the STEVALIHI001V1 to operate as a capacitive single touch keyboard.

STEVAL-IHI002V1
Demonstration board for washing machine user interface based on the ST7LITE49M and STLED316S... See MoreThis demonstration board is designed to modernize or even fully replace a mechanic keyboard. The demonstration board is based on the STMPE1208S device, a 12-bit GPIO expander with an additional 12-channel capacitive sensing sensor, which is able to interface a main MCU through I²C bus. The demonstration board is designed to work as a daughter board for the STEVAL-IHI001V1 (washing machine user interface). Once plugged in, the STEVALIHI002V1 is automatically detected by the mother board, replacing the mechanic keys by a wheel, a slider and 5 buttons.

STEVAL-IHP002V2
Smartplug system to measure and control AC loads based on the STM32, ST7540 PLM and STPM01... See MoreThe STEVAL-IHP002V2 demonstration board implements a PLM smartplug node which allows monitoring the energy consumption of a mains plug and controlling any kind of load in on/off mode through a relay.
The board is based on the STM32F103CB microcontroller, the ST7540 PLM module and the STPM01 mono-phase energy metering IC.
The board is designed to fit a standard "503" wall box.
The voltage, current, power, active energy and the output status can be sent to a PLM data concentrator through a power line communication network on request. Moreover, if the power consumption changes, it is sent asynchronously to the data concentrator.

STEVAL-IHT001V2
Cold thermostat kit based on AC switches and the STM8S... See MoreThe STEVAL-IHT001V2 thermostat kit provides a robust and low-cost ST solution (microcontroller and AC switches) to control refrigerators, freezers or fridge/freezer combinations.
Basic, defrost, and air circulation versions are configurable in order to address the low-end and medium-end cooling appliances market. It allows the control of a single-phase induction motor and a light bulb, and optionally, a defrost resistor and a fan, working on 220/240 VRMS, 50/60 Hz mains voltage. The thermostat kit is operational with 100/120 V RMS 50/60 Hz but the supply capacitor value must be modified.
The board can operate in an ambient temperature range from 0 °C to 60 °C.
The exact maximum temperature depends on the power of the loads. For demonstrative purposes a graphic user interface (GUI) has been developed.
The connection between the PC and STM8S microcontroller, the MCU performing thermostat regulation, is achieved through a USB bus.
As the STM8S is a low-cost MCU without an embedded USB peripheral, an additional MCU (STM32) has been used as a bridge between the PC and STM8S MCU, for demonstrative purposes only.

STEVAL-IHT004V1
AC timer demonstration board on HT triacs and ST7Lite1b... See MoreThe purpose of the demonstration board is to promote the various types of applications where a single AC switch is controlled in on/off full-phase mode. The switch control is based on information from a single sensor evaluated by an MCU.

STEVAL-IHT007V1
Extension board with ACS switches for STM8S Discovery Kit... See MoreThe STEVAL-IHT007V1 is an extension board for the STM8S Discovery Kit that provides a simple tool for control of AC loads with ACS switches in markets accepting the STM8S Discovery Kit.
The target application is small AC loads of up to 500 W, used in home appliances and home and building automation.
